开发者社区 > 大数据与机器学习 > 大数据开发治理DataWorks > 正文

DataWorks中如何通过代码访问阿里云redis?

DataWorks中如何通过代码访问阿里云redis?

展开
收起
真的很搞笑 2023-07-30 16:55:36 68 0
1 条回答
写回答
取消 提交回答
  • 在DataWorks中通过代码访问阿里云Redis,您可以使用Java或其他支持的编程语言来编写相关代码。以下是一般的步骤:

    1. 配置Redis连接参数:获取阿里云Redis实例的连接信息,包括主机地址、端口号、密码等。

    2. 导入Redis客户端库:根据选择的编程语言,导入相应的Redis客户端库或依赖。

    3. 创建Redis连接:使用Redis客户端库提供的API,创建与阿里云Redis的连接。

    4. 执行操作:根据需求,使用Redis客户端库提供的API执行对Redis的读写操作,如设置键值对、获取值、删除键等。

    5. 关闭连接:在操作完成后,及时关闭与Redis的连接以释放资源。

    下面以Java语言为例,演示通过代码访问阿里云Redis的基本流程:

    import redis.clients.jedis.Jedis;
    
    public class RedisExample {
        public static void main(String[] args) {
            // 配置Redis连接参数
            String host = "your_redis_host";
            int port = 6379;
            String password = "your_redis_password";
    
            // 创建Redis连接
            Jedis jedis = new Jedis(host, port);
            jedis.auth(password);
    
            try {
                // 执行操作
                jedis.set("key", "value");
                String value = jedis.get("key");
                System.out.println("Get value from Redis: " + value);
    
                // 其他操作...
    
            } finally {
                // 关闭连接
                jedis.close();
            }
        }
    }
    

    在上述示例中,您需要将"your_redis_host"替换为阿里云Redis实例的主机地址,"your_redis_password"替换为实例的密码。根据具体需求,可以使用Jedis提供的其他API进行更复杂的操作。

    2023-07-31 13:04:39
    赞同 展开评论 打赏

DataWorks基于MaxCompute/Hologres/EMR/CDP等大数据引擎,为数据仓库/数据湖/湖仓一体等解决方案提供统一的全链路大数据开发治理平台。

相关产品

  • 大数据开发治理平台 DataWorks
  • 相关电子书

    更多
    Redis集群演化的心路历程——从2.x到3.0时代 立即下载
    微博的Redis定制之路 立即下载
    云数据库Redis版的开源之路 立即下载